Description
The Accessibility Website Specialist (Contractor) supports the department in modernizing and maintaining accessible, user-centered HR websites. This role is responsible for ensuring ADA Level AA compliance across both internal platforms while improving content quality, usability, and engagement.
The position contributes directly to the State’s digital accessibility goals by identifying and remediating barriers, implementing best practices in inclusive design, and supporting the Centers of Excellence service delivery model. This role differs from traditional web content roles by emphasizing accessibility compliance, governance processes, and cross-functional training.
This is a time-limited contractor position (9 months), part-time (approximately 25 hours per week), focused on content refinement, accessibility compliance, website modernization initiatives, and graphic design support.
Key Responsibilities
  1. Website Accessibility Compliance
    Conduct audits and implement updates to ensure internal and external HR websites meet ADA Level AA and WCAG standards, including remediation of accessibility issues.
  2. Content Refinement and Optimization
    Review, edit, and restructure web content to improve clarity, usability, and accessibility for diverse audiences, including employees and the public.
  3. Website Redesign Support
    Collaborate with stakeholders to modernize website structure, navigation, and design aligned with user-centered design principles and the Centers of Excellence model.
  4. Accessibility Training and Guidance
    Provide training and resources to HR staff and content contributors on accessibility standards, inclusive design, and compliant content practices.
  5. Governance and Review Processes
    Establish and document ongoing accessibility review processes, content standards, and maintenance workflows to ensure sustained compliance.
  6. User Experience (UX) Enhancement
    Analyze user behavior and feedback to recommend improvements that increase engagement, usability, and customer satisfaction.
  7. Graphic Design Support
    Develop or refine visual elements (graphics, layouts, templates) to ensure accessibility compliance and alignment with branding standards.
 
 
Qualifications
Minimum Education & Experience:
  • Bachelor’s degree in web design, Digital Media, Communications, Information Technology, or a related field; or equivalent combination of education and professional experience.
  • 3+ years of experience in website management, digital accessibility, UX design, or content strategy.
Required Knowledge, Skills, and Qualifications (NSQs):
  • Demonstrated experience implementing ADA/WCAG 2.0 or 2.1 Level AA accessibility standards.
  • Experience with Adobe Experience Manager (AEM) and website governance practices.
  • Familiarity with accessibility testing tools (e.g., WAVE, Axe, Siteimprove, or similar).
  • Strong understanding of user-centered design and plain language principles.
Preferred Qualifications:
  • Accessibility certifications (e.g., CPACC, WAS, or equivalent).
  • Experience working in government, public sector, or large enterprise environments.
  • Experience supporting intranet platforms and external public-facing websites.
